tui-td drives terminal applications in a PTY, captures ANSI state as structured data, and provides PNG screenshots and HTML renders. Includes an MCP server for AI-driven testing, a JSON test runner, RSpec matchers, Minitest assertions, semantic selectors, and named snapshot testing.
Required Ruby Version
>= 3.0.0
Authors
Haluk Durmus
Versions
- 0.2.22 June 14, 2026 (89 KB)
- 0.2.21 June 07, 2026 (87.5 KB)
- 0.2.19 June 06, 2026 (81 KB)
- 0.2.17 June 06, 2026 (77 KB)
- 0.2.14 June 04, 2026 (69.5 KB)